Output 98ba3111283746fdec659a7011f1d14eee95694d42327ed758f376146815bc63:2

value
789129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c69279986398751641e1fd1086601cbd00d4089 OP_EQUAL
address
3A7e4U66H7tA7VTqdxXDPpQZf4GMbv6JHB
transaction
98ba3111283746fdec659a7011f1d14eee95694d42327ed758f376146815bc63
spent
true